Course Description

Today’s organisations include multiple generations working side by side—such as Gen X, Millennials, and soon, Generation Alpha. This short course equips you with the knowledge and strategies to effectively manage and leverage the strengths of different age groups, aligning your team’s capabilities with your organisation’s long-term strategic goals.

Why Take This Course?

  • Gain a clear understanding of the characteristics, values, and work attitudes of different generational cohorts

  • Learn how to tailor your management and leadership style to effectively engage and motivate each generation

  • Develop strategies to foster collaboration and cohesion across age-diverse teams, driving organisational success and employee engagement


Who Is It For?

This course is ideal for line managers who lead multigenerational teams and want to enhance their ability to manage and engage across age groups effectively.



Build the skills and insights needed to foster collaboration, understanding, and high performance in today’s multigenerational workplace.
